编程,这个曾经被视为高深莫测的领域,如今正逐渐走进孩子们的日常生活。随着科技的发展,编程教育越来越受到重视,而从小程序入门,无疑是一个既有趣又实用的学习途径。本文将为你详细解析如何轻松开发实用工具,让孩子在编程的世界里畅游。
一、为什么选择小程序入门?
- 简单易学:小程序通常功能单一,结构简单,便于孩子们理解和掌握编程基础。
- 实用性强:通过开发小程序,孩子们可以将所学知识应用于实际生活中,提高解决问题的能力。
- 激发兴趣:编程过程充满趣味,能够激发孩子们对科技的热爱和探索欲望。
二、小程序开发工具推荐
- Scratch:这是一款专为儿童设计的图形化编程语言,通过拖拽积木块的方式实现编程,非常适合初学者。
- Alice:Alice是一款基于Java的3D编程环境,让孩子们在虚拟世界中学习编程,培养空间想象力和创造力。
- App Inventor:这是一个基于Web的编程平台,支持Android应用开发,让孩子们能够将所学知识应用于实际。
三、开发实用工具的步骤
- 确定需求:首先,让孩子们思考自己需要开发什么功能的小程序,例如计算器、待办事项列表等。
- 设计界面:根据需求设计小程序的界面,包括按钮、文本框等元素。
- 编写代码:使用所选编程语言,根据需求编写代码,实现小程序的功能。
- 测试与优化:在开发过程中,不断测试和优化小程序,确保其稳定运行。
四、案例分析
以下是一个简单的计算器小程序案例:
def calculate():
num1 = float(input("请输入第一个数:"))
num2 = float(input("请输入第二个数:"))
operation = input("请输入运算符(+、-、*、/):")
if operation == "+":
result = num1 + num2
elif operation == "-":
result = num1 - num2
elif operation == "*":
result = num1 * num2
elif operation == "/":
result = num1 / num2
else:
print("无效的运算符")
return
print("结果是:", result)
calculate()
五、总结
让孩子从小程序入门,不仅能够帮助他们掌握编程基础,还能激发他们对科技的热爱。通过本文的介绍,相信你已经对如何轻松开发实用工具有了初步的了解。让我们一起陪伴孩子们在编程的世界里快乐成长吧!
